Ticket VR-2281: Gribble GPU profiler leaks device memory on abort.

Repro:
1. Launch profiler against the Tornwood training job.
2. Kill the job mid-capture.
3. Observe 2GB unreleased allocation in the snapshot diff.

Security note: the abort path also skips credential scrubbing in dumps. To reproduce against staging, call the capture API with the token below.

bearer token for bajef-yagaf: eyJhbGciOiJIUzI1NiIsInR5cCI6IkpXVCJ9.eyJzdWIiOiIUeUyR6q6VOIn0.lh1L54nQqTt6

**[TOLLWAY-4182] Session tokens refresh twice, users get logged out**

So this one's fun. When a user's token hits the 55-minute mark, the Brimford web client fires two refresh calls in parallel. The second one invalidates the first, server says "unknown token," and the user lands back on the login page. Seems tied to the new tab-sync feature — happens mostly with 2+ tabs open. Repro is pretty reliable on staging. For anyone debugging, the failing request's trace token is below.

session token of kafop-yahop = htk4_fa63

Subject: DR drill next Thursday — sweeper edition

Hi folks, welcome aboard! Next Thursday we're running a disaster-recovery drill on the Tidemark retention sweeper, the job that purges expired records nightly. We'll simulate a sweeper runaway and practice restoring from the sealed snapshot vault. Nothing scary — just follow the runbook and ask questions. When the restore tool asks for credentials, use the drill passphrase below.

recovery phrase for fahof-fawip: casael-fenael-wenix

Subject: Tax cache access

Welcome aboard. The Pellway tax-rate lookup cache fronts the regional rates service; TTL is six hours, keyed by jurisdiction code. Do not bypass it in integration tests — hammering the upstream gets us throttled. Warm-up script lives in the partner tools repo. For staging calls against the cache admin endpoint, authenticate with the token below.

login token, yajeg-fawif: eyJhbGciOiJIUzI1NiIsInR5cCI6IkpXVCJ9.eyJzdWIiOiIEdPQYnZXaZIn0.HSRTnYZBx0Qc